HOUSES ARE BEST INVESTMENT CHOICE

Buying a home is the number one investment choice for Canadians because it is the most secure, according to a study done by the Angus Reid Group of Toronto. Forty-nine per cent of respondents said owning a home offers the best security over the next five years, while 31% chose mutual funds and stocks and 1% believe foreign currency investing is the best security. People are more confident now than there were three years ago about owning a home as an investment, and 96% believe owning a home is much more than just a place to live or have a roof over your head. Eighty-seven per cent said owning a home provides a greater sense of community, 92% said they are proud of their home and like showing it off and 81% believe owning a home is a sign of achievement and success. Canadians are also cautious investors. Ninety-four per cent of the respondents said they made the decision to buy a home based on their financial readiness, 86% were influenced by mortgage rates and 63% said the stability of the Canadian economy encouraged them to buy a home. The study was commissioned by RE/MAX of Mississauga, Ont.
